U.S. Measles Outbreak: 318 Cases Confirmed Across 12 States

A measles outbreak in the U.S. has resulted in at least 318 confirmed cases across 12 states as of March 11, with Texas reporting the highest number (223 cases) and one death; most cases involve unvaccinated individuals, primarily school-aged children.

Connecticut Man Rescued After 20 Years of Captivity, Stepmother Arrested

A 32-year-old man in Waterbury, Connecticut, was rescued after setting a fire in his home, revealing that he had been held captive and abused by his stepmother for over two decades; his stepmother has been arrested.
